A Foundation presents curator and sociologist Sebastian Cichocki in conversation with Polish artist Artur Zmijewski.
Zmijewski, one of today's most exciting contemporary artists will discuss his previous works and talk about the progress of his first British Commission in production at A Foundation Liverpool.
Zmijewski h...as represented Poland at the 2005 Venice Biennale and was the highlight of Documenta 12 in 2007. He is currently exhibiting at MOMA in New York and has his first major solo UK show at the Cornerhouse, Manchester.
Sebastian Chichoki is an art critic, curator and sociologist who is currently chief curator at the Museum of Modern Art in Warsaw.

A Foundation invites you to the last TAXED of 2009. This, the sixth in our series of events designed by locally based artists is a taxed version of Art in General's Slide Slam.
Curated collaboratively by a team drawn from partner studios and A Foundation, Taxed is an excuse and an experiment in increasing communication ...between artists/makers and organisers from the Liverpool arts community and beyond. In recent months we’ve ‘borrowed’ Sarat Mahar’s reading group format, Paul Butler’s Collage Party and Stadelschule’s week-long celebration of hospitality and food, Gasthof.
After 2009 the Taxed team will shut up shop for a while to re-assess the need for such events and think about directions to move in the future…
